一种产品数据结构配置方法和系统技术方案

技术编号:30362915 阅读:15 留言:0更新日期:2021-10-16 17:22
本发明专利技术公开了一种产品数据结构配置方法和系统,本发明专利技术通过设置产品类型表、产品表、资费表、资费产品关系表、属性表、资费属性关系表以及产品属性关系表,集成产品数据结构模型,通过配置产品类型表的产品值、产品表中的产品信息,且产品值与产品信息关联,通过配置资费表的资费信息、属性表的属性信息,并且通过资费产品关系表建立第一关联内容、通过资费属性关系表建立第二关联内容以及过产品属性关系表建立第三关联内容,无论是单一售价的产品服务或者个性化资费的产品服务都能够支持,提供了适用性和多样性。本发明专利技术作为一种产品数据结构配置方法和系统,可广泛应用于互联网技术领域。域。域。

【技术实现步骤摘要】
一种产品数据结构配置方法和系统


[0001]本专利技术涉及互联网
,尤其是一种产品数据结构配置方法和系统。

技术介绍

[0002]随着互联网技术的发展,各种各类的产品层出不穷,能够满足各个领域的用户的不同需求,而不同的产品面对的用户对象不同,产品的特性也不尽相同。例如,面对B端企业用户与面对大众日常接触的线上商城平台的产品存在区别,例如面对B端企业用户,产品的交易并不是单一的产品售卖与支付付费的流程,而会包括:不同客户选择的付费类型(如预付费/后付费)、不同产品的资费类型(如一次性费用、日租、月租、年租)、不同产品的资费计算方式(如标准计费、阶梯计费)等。而为了满足上述需求,在产品发布售卖时需要事先设置产品数据,而现有产品数据结构均设计成一个产品类型表或者产品信息表,结构较为单一,产品数据的配置只支撑单一售价的产品服务,无法支撑起个性化资费的产品资费。

技术实现思路

[0003]有鉴于此,为了解决上述技术问题,本专利技术的目的是提供提高适用性的一种产品数据结构配置方法和系统。
[0004]本专利技术采用的技术方案是:
[0005]一种产品数据结构配置方法,包括:
[0006]响应于第一操作指令,在产品类型表中配置新增产品的产品值;所述产品值表征不同的产品类别;
[0007]响应于第二操作指令,在产品表中配置所述新增产品的产品信息;所述产品信息与所述产品值关联,所述产品信息包括产品ID;
[0008]响应于第三操作指令,在资费表中配置所述新增产品的资费信息以及通过资费产品关系表建立第一关联内容;所述资费信息包括资费ID以及资费ID对应的资费类型,所述第一关联内容表征所述产品ID与所述资费ID之间的关联关系;
[0009]响应于第四操作指令,在属性表中配置所述新增产品的属性信息;所述属性信息包括属性ID以及所述属性ID对应的属性值的检验属性,所述属性值表征属性的实际应用值,所述检验属性用于检验所述属性值的规范性;
[0010]响应于第五操作指令,通过资费属性关系表建立第二关联内容以及通过产品属性关系表建立第三关联内容;所述第二关联内容表征所述属性ID与所述资费ID之间的关联关系,所述第三关联内容表征所述产品ID与所述属性ID之间的关联关系。
[0011]进一步,所述在产品类型表中配置新增产品的产品值,包括:
[0012]在产品类型表中配置新增产品的类型值;所述类型值表征所述新增产品属于产品大类;
[0013]配置所述产品大类下的第一数值;所述第一数值表征所述新增产品属于所述产品大类下的具体产品大类;
[0014]配置所述具体产品大类下的第二数值;所述第二数值表征所述具体产品大类下的产品类型;
[0015]配置所述产品类型下的第三数值;所述第三数值表征所述产品类型下的产品小类;所述产品值包括所述类型值、所述第一数值、所述第二数值以及所述第三数值。
[0016]进一步,所述在产品表中配置所述新增产品的产品信息,包括:
[0017]在产品表中配置所述新增产品的产品ID以及所述产品ID对应的产品名称、业务编码、预付款字段、状态字段以及所述产品值;
[0018]所述预付款字段表征产品是否需要预付款,所述状态字段表征产品的发布状态。
[0019]进一步,所述在资费表中配置所述新增产品的资费信息,包括:
[0020]当所述新增产品具有一种资费,在资费表中配置所述新增产品的资费ID、资费ID对应的资费名称以及资费类型;所述资费ID为所述产品ID,所述资费名称为产品名称;
[0021]或者,当所述新增产品具有至少两种资费,在资费表中配置所述新增产品每一种资费对应的资费ID、每一种资费对应的资费名称以及资费类型;不同的资费ID通过所述产品ID添加不同的预设数值确定;所述资费信息还包括资费名称。
[0022]进一步,所述通过资费产品关系表建立第一关联内容,包括:
[0023]生成作为所述资费产品关系表主键的资费产品关系ID;
[0024]在所述资费产品关系ID下建立所述产品ID与每一所述资费ID的关联关系。
[0025]进一步,所述通过资费属性关系表建立第二关联内容,包括:
[0026]生成作为所述资费属性关系表主键的资费属性关系ID;
[0027]在所述资费属性关系ID下建立所述属性ID与每一所述资费ID的关联关系。
[0028]进一步,所述通过产品属性关系表建立第三关联内容,包括:
[0029]生成作为所述产品属性关系表主键的产品属性关系ID;
[0030]在所述产品属性关系ID下建立所述产品ID与所述属性ID的关联关系。
[0031]进一步,所述在属性表中配置所述新增产品的属性信息,包括:
[0032]在属性表中配置作为所述属性表主键的新增产品的属性ID,以及配置所述属性ID对应的所述检验属性、属性类型、属性名称、属性规格操作类型、属性状态以及属性默认值;所述属性类型表征所述检验属性、所述属性名称、所述属性规格操作类型、所述属性状态以及所述属性默认值属于产品属性或者资费属性,所述属性默认值为所述属性值的初始值,所述属性规格操作类型表征属性信息的显示形式,所述属性信息还包括所述属性类型、所述属性名称、所述属性规格操作类型、所述属性状态以及所述属性默认值。
[0033]进一步,所述方法还包括:
[0034]响应于第六操作指令,在属性规格表中配置特定值范围;所述特定值范围用于限定预设种类的所述属性值的大小。
[0035]本专利技术还提供一种产品数据结构配置系统,包括:
[0036]第一配置模块,用于响应于第一操作指令,在产品类型表中配置新增产品的产品值;所述产品值表征不同的产品类别;
[0037]第二配置模块,用于响应于第二操作指令,在产品表中配置所述新增产品的产品信息,所述产品信息与所述产品值关联,所述产品信息包括产品ID;
[0038]第三配置模块,用于响应于第三操作指令,在资费表中配置所述新增产品的资费
信息以及通过资费产品关系表建立第一关联内容;所述资费信息包括资费ID以及资费ID对应的资费类型,所述第一关联内容表征所述产品ID与所述资费ID之间的关联关系;
[0039]第四配置模块,用于响应于第四操作指令,在属性表中配置所述新增产品的属性信息;所述属性信息包括属性ID以及所述属性ID对应的属性值的检验属性,所述属性值表征属性的实际应用值,所述检验属性用于检验所述属性值的规范性;
[0040]第五配置模块,用于响应于第五操作指令,通过资费属性关系表建立第二关联内容以及通过产品属性关系表建立第三关联内容;所述第二关联内容表征所述属性ID与所述资费ID之间的关联关系,所述第三关联内容表征所述产品ID与所述属性ID之间的关联关系。
[0041]本专利技术还提供一种产品数据结构配置装置,包括处理器以及存储器;
[0042]所述存储器存储有程序;
[0本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种产品数据结构配置方法,其特征在于,包括:响应于第一操作指令,在产品类型表中配置新增产品的产品值;所述产品值表征不同的产品类别;响应于第二操作指令,在产品表中配置所述新增产品的产品信息;所述产品信息与所述产品值关联,所述产品信息包括产品ID;响应于第三操作指令,在资费表中配置所述新增产品的资费信息以及通过资费产品关系表建立第一关联内容;所述资费信息包括资费ID以及资费ID对应的资费类型,所述第一关联内容表征所述产品ID与所述资费ID之间的关联关系;响应于第四操作指令,在属性表中配置所述新增产品的属性信息;所述属性信息包括属性ID以及所述属性ID对应的属性值的检验属性,所述属性值表征属性的实际应用值,所述检验属性用于检验所述属性值的规范性;响应于第五操作指令,通过资费属性关系表建立第二关联内容以及通过产品属性关系表建立第三关联内容;所述第二关联内容表征所述属性ID与所述资费ID之间的关联关系,所述第三关联内容表征所述产品ID与所述属性ID之间的关联关系。2.根据权利要求1所述产品数据结构配置方法,其特征在于:所述在产品类型表中配置新增产品的产品值,包括:在产品类型表中配置新增产品的类型值;所述类型值表征所述新增产品属于产品大类;配置所述产品大类下的第一数值;所述第一数值表征所述新增产品属于所述产品大类下的具体产品大类;配置所述具体产品大类下的第二数值;所述第二数值表征所述具体产品大类下的产品类型;配置所述产品类型下的第三数值;所述第三数值表征所述产品类型下的产品小类;所述产品值包括所述类型值、所述第一数值、所述第二数值以及所述第三数值。3.根据权利要求1所述产品数据结构配置方法,其特征在于:所述在产品表中配置所述新增产品的产品信息,包括:在产品表中配置所述新增产品的产品ID以及所述产品ID对应的产品名称、业务编码、预付款字段、状态字段以及所述产品值;所述预付款字段表征产品是否需要预付款,所述状态字段表征产品的发布状态。4.根据权利要求1所述产品数据结构配置方法,其特征在于:所述在资费表中配置所述新增产品的资费信息,包括:当所述新增产品具有一种资费,在资费表中配置所述新增产品的资费ID、资费ID对应的资费名称以及资费类型;所述资费ID为所述产品ID,所述资费名称为产品名称;或者,当所述新增产品具有至少两种资费,在资费表中配置所述新增产品每一种资费对应的资费ID、每一种资费对应的资费名称以及资费类型;不同的资费ID通过所述产品ID添加不同的预设数值确定;所述资费信息还包括资费名称。5.根据权利要求4所述产品数据结构配置方法,其特征在于:所述通过资费产品关系表建立第一关联内容,包括:生成作为所述资费产品关系表主键的...

【专利技术属性】
技术研发人员:谢家兴童荪买吾浪江
申请(专利权)人:联通广东产业互联网有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1